The most common restaurant pests in Glenwood Landing are German cockroaches (especially in kitchens and behind equipment), drain flies and fruit flies (in floor drains, bar areas, and produce storage), rodents (entering through gaps in walls and doors), and stored product pests in dry goods storage. Yes — German cockroach elimination is one of our core restaurant services in Glenwood Landing. These roaches are the most common commercial kitchen pest in the Northeast and require a targeted program: gel bait placement in harborage areas, crack and crevice treatment, and sanitation consultation. We do not use aerosol sprays near food prep surfaces. All treatments are selected for use in food-handling environments and applied by licensed technicians.
